This role will join BGEN - one of the UK's largest multidisciplinary design and build contractors with over 100 years of industry experience. We support clients in the water, power & energy, pharmaceutical, nuclear and food and beverage industries to deliver next generation, value-added engineering solutions.

You’ll be preparing and agreeing valuations, variations, final accounts, and payment certificates, ensuring all contractual notices are issued correctly and on time. Monitoring subcontract and labour costs to protect project margins and managing risk and supporting accurate cost control. You’ll be placing or contributing to subcontract orders and tenders, checking material purchases stay within allowances. Delivering projects commercially in line with agreed margins. You’ll be keeping senior commercial leads informed of risks or cost issues. Carrying out any duties necessary for effective Quantity Surveying.

Do you have direct NEC3 or NEC4 experience, either as Contractor to Client or Subcontractor to Main Contractor? Do you have experience using the Oracle platform (preferred)? Do you have the flexibility to work in a site-based role with opportunities to support other regional projects?
